Systems Audit

Meaning

A Systems Audit, within the domain of crypto technology and institutional operations, is a methodical, independent examination of a digital asset system’s architecture, security controls, operational processes, and underlying code to verify its integrity, compliance, and performance against established standards or predefined objectives. Its fundamental purpose is to provide an objective assessment of system trustworthiness, identify vulnerabilities, confirm regulatory adherence, and assure stakeholders of the system’s reliability, particularly critical for smart contracts, blockchain protocols, and crypto trading platforms where transparency and immutability are paramount. This scrutiny helps validate claims of security and functionality.
